IC50 Value | IC50 Value Maximum | Comment | Organism | Inhibitor | Structure |
---|---|---|---|---|---|
0.0039 | - |
pH 6.5, temperature not specified in the publication | Streptococcus pneumoniae | panosialin A | |
0.0052 | - |
pH 6.5, temperature not specified in the publication | Streptococcus pneumoniae | panosialin B | |
0.0052 | - |
pH 6.5, temperature not specified in the publication | Streptococcus pneumoniae | panosialin wA | |
0.0055 | - |
pH 6.5, temperature not specified in the publication | Streptococcus pneumoniae | panosialin wB | |
0.0085 | - |
pH 8.0, temperature not specified in the publication | Mycobacterium tuberculosis | panosialin B | |
0.0091 | - |
pH 8.0, temperature not specified in the publication | Mycobacterium tuberculosis | panosialin wB | |
0.0096 | - |
pH 8.0, temperature not specified in the publication | Mycobacterium tuberculosis | panosialin wA | |
0.0118 | - |
pH 8.0, temperature not specified in the publication | Mycobacterium tuberculosis | panosialin A |
